目的调查某部驻地血吸虫病流行情况,制定切实可行的防控措施。方法2004~2006年连续3年采用系统抽样结合环境抽样法查螺和采血进行循环抗原检测对驻疫区部队进行普查。结果2004年对驻疫区部队的营区、训练场、农场和油库等可疑钉螺孳生地段进行了普查。共查螺762400m~2,其中营区查出有螺面积21000m~2,其中机场有螺面积为15000m~2,钉螺密度为3~26只/框,平均密度为6.21只/框;油库有螺面积为6000m~2,钉螺密度为6~38只/框,平均密度为21.21只/框。解剖活螺662只,未查见阳性钉螺。营区和农场未查见活螺。对机场和油库有螺地
